
Running a retail business comes with many challenges. Managing inventory, keeping track of sales, handling customer data, and ensuring smooth operations can be overwhelming. This is where retail ERP software comes into play. A retail ERP system integrates different business functions into a single platform, improving efficiency and productivity. Let’s explore the top benefits of implementing Retail ERP Solutions in your business.
1. Centralized Data Management
One of the biggest advantages of a retail ERP system is centralized data management. Instead of using multiple tools for inventory, sales, and customer management, a retail ERP solution brings everything into one place. This ensures real-time data access, reducing errors and improving decision-making.
2. Improved Inventory Management
Retail ERP systems help businesses keep track of stock levels accurately. They provide automated stock updates, low stock alerts, and demand forecasting. This prevents overstocking or running out of products, ultimately reducing costs and improving customer satisfaction.
3. Enhanced Customer Experience
With ERP retail software, businesses can offer a better shopping experience. The system stores customer data, including purchase history and preferences, allowing retailers to provide personalized offers and recommendations. A smooth checkout process and accurate billing further enhance customer satisfaction.
4. Increased Operational Efficiency
Automation is a key feature of retail ERP software. It reduces manual tasks like data entry, order processing, and financial reporting. This saves time and minimizes human errors, leading to a more efficient and productive work environment.
5. Seamless Financial Management
A retail ERP system integrates accounting, sales, and expense tracking, ensuring financial transparency. It generates accurate financial reports, tracks cash flow, and simplifies tax calculations. This helps retailers manage their finances more effectively.
6. Better Supplier and Vendor Management
Managing relationships with suppliers is crucial for any retail business. Retail ERP solutions allow businesses to track vendor performance, manage purchase orders, and ensure timely restocking of products. This improves supply chain efficiency and reduces delays.
7. Real-Time Business Insights
A retail ERP system provides detailed reports and analytics, helping business owners make informed decisions. With real-time data on sales trends, customer preferences, and stock levels, retailers can plan better and adapt to market demands quickly.
8. Scalability and Growth
As businesses expand, managing multiple stores or online platforms becomes challenging. Retail ERP software allows seamless integration of new locations and sales channels. This makes it easier to scale operations without losing control.
9. Compliance and Security
Retailers must comply with various regulations, such as tax laws and data protection policies. A retail ERP system ensures compliance by automating tax calculations and securing customer data through encrypted databases and role-based access controls.
10. Cost Savings
Although investing in a retail ERP solution requires an upfront cost, it saves money in the long run. By reducing manual errors, optimizing inventory, and improving efficiency, businesses can cut operational costs and increase profitability.
